Primary Process Thinking
A Freudian term describing the irrational and associative nature of the unconscious mind, often manifested in dreams.
Secondary Process Thinking
A rational, conscious thought process aimed at problem-solving, based on reality principle, in psychoanalytic theory.
Fixation
In psychology, a persistent focus or attachment to an object, concept, or stage of development, considered as a potential cause of psychological issues.
Oral Stage
The oral stage is the first stage in Freud's psychosexual development theory, where the mouth is the primary source of pleasure and conflict.
